Understanding Etsy’s Marketplace for Digital Products

Etsy has been around since 2005, originally created as a platform for selling handmade and vintage items. Over time, however, the marketplace has evolved, and digital products have become a major component of the platform. Selling digital products on Etsy offers a number of advantages:

  • Low overhead costs: Once you’ve created a digital product, there are no ongoing production or shipping costs.
  • Potential for passive income: Once you upload your product, customers can buy and download it at any time, and you will earn money even when you are not working.
  • Global reach: Etsy is an international platform, so you have access to a global market for your products.
  • Scalable: Digital products can be sold to an unlimited number of customers, and the same product can be purchased repeatedly without additional effort.

What Kind of Digital Products Can You Sell on Etsy?

One of the first things you need to decide when opening your Etsy shop is what kind of digital products to sell. Digital products take many forms, and it’s critical to choose those that fit with your skills, passions, and the needs of your target market. Here are some popular digital product categories:

Printables

The printables are the kind of downloadable products customers can print at home. Such a category is very popular on Etsy, as people find it easy to make, much more customizable, and with a wide variety of options. Some examples include:

  • Wall art: Print quotes, designs, or original artwork people can print and frame.
  • Planner pages: Templates for daily, weekly, or monthly planners, habit trackers, fitness logs, or meal planners.
  • Party invitations and decor: Designs for birthdays, weddings, baby showers, and other events.
  • Greeting cards: Digital cards for various occasions such as holidays, birthdays, and thank-yous.
  • Budgeting tools: Budget planners, financial trackers, debt payoff charts, and more.

Templates

Templates are editable files where customers insert their information. Templates are useful to individuals who would require a professional appearance without the necessary skills or time to design one. Examples are:

  • Social media templates: This is a design that is editable for an Instagram post, story, and Pinterest pin.
  • Business templates: Its business invoice templates, contracts, business card designs, and email marketing templates.
  • Resume templates: For resume and cover letter templates by job applicants.
  • PowerPoint or Google Slides templates for business or personal use.

Fonts and Graphics

If you have some graphic design skills, then you can sell your fonts, icons, clip-art, illustrations, or even any other design elements. These types of items are in high demand amongst small business people, bloggers, and creators who may use them to enhance their own projects.

  • Fonts: Unique hand-crafted fonts or custom fonts for specific themes.
  • Clipart: Digital illustrations for scrapbooking, card making, and other creative projects.
  • Icons and logos: Simple icons and logo designs for web designers, app developers, or branding purposes.
  • Illustrations: Custom artwork for various uses, including websites, branding, and social media.

Patterns and Tutorials

Many Etsy shoppers look for patterns and instructional guides to help them create their own projects. If you’re skilled in crafting or other DIY projects, selling patterns and tutorials could be a great niche.

  • Knitting, crochet, or sewing patterns: Downloadable patterns for making clothing, accessories, or home decor.
  • Crafting tutorials: Step-by-step guides for creating jewelry, paper crafts, or other handmade items.
  • Art tutorials: Drawing, painting, or digital art tutorials for beginners or intermediate artists.

Photography and Stock Images

If you are an excellent photographer, you can offer high-quality stock photos and images to businesses, bloggers, and entrepreneurs. With the high demand for stock photography, it’s especially popular among website designers, social media posters, marketing, and much more.

  • Stock Photos: High-quality images on any niche like business, lifestyle, food, travel, etc.
  • Mockups: Digital mock-ups of how the designs will appear on t-shirts, mugs, posters, etc.
  • Textures and backgrounds: Images of textures or backgrounds for people to use in their designs.

Creating Quality Digital Products

Quality digital products are the keys to success on Etsy. High-quality products will stand out against the competition, attract more customers, and increase positive reviews. Here are some tips to make sure your products are of the highest quality:

Invest in the Right Tools

Right tools are required as a creator of professional-looking products. Most Etsy sellers use expensive Adobe Creative Cloud software, like Photoshop, Illustrator, and InDesign. But there are free alternatives for those who want to spend less on good design work: Canva, GIMP, and Inkscape.

Focus on User Experience

Consider the experience from the buyer’s perspective. Ensure that your products are easy to use and visually appealing. For instance, if you are selling printable wall art, ensure that the design is well-crafted and that the file is easy to download and print. If you’re selling templates, make sure that customers can easily edit and personalize the files.

Offer Customization

The ability to offer customizable products is one of the best ways to stand out from the competition. Most customers are seeking personalized items, whether it’s custom text on a wedding invitation or a tailored logo for their business. You can charge more and attract a wider customer base by offering customization options.

Create Bundles

Product bundles will help increase your sales. It offers the customer a few similar products at a discounted price. For example, if you are selling printable planner pages, then you can collect all the planners of a year and offer it in a bundle at a discounted rate.

Setting Up Your Etsy Shop

Once you’ve set up your digital products, the next thing would be setting up your shop. Here’s how to go about it:

Step 1. Shop Name

You shall come up with the most memorable name to give your shop with a clear spelling which will help to project what your brand would look like, ideally reflecting some kind of meaning for future clients. You will know which best suits by mentioning a printable for wall art something like “Printable Creations” or “Art to Print.”

Design an Alluring Shop Banner and Logo

These shop looks will help develop trust and will attract a customer to your shop. So, design the right shop banner and logo, which can represent your brand and products on Etsy. Be creative and add the right things to your Etsy shop so that it is visually attractive.

Craft Compelling Product Descriptions

Your product descriptions will be the first step in converting visitors into customers. Describe clearly and informatively what the product is, how it works, and how one can use it. Include keywords that a potential customer would be searching for in Etsy’s search bar to increase chances of your products showing up in the results.

Set Your Pricing

Pricing can be tricky. You want to set a price that reflects the quality of your product while also being competitive within the marketplace. To determine a fair price, research what similar products are selling for on Etsy and adjust accordingly. Keep in mind that your price should account for the time it took to create the product, the value it provides, and any Etsy fees.

Upload Your Products

Ensure the files uploaded for your digital products are of high quality, making it easy for your customer to download them. Etsy allows you to upload more than one file per item so, make sure you have all the different file types, sizes, or versions your customer might need.

Marketing Your Etsy Shop

You must market your products after creating your shop. The following are effective marketing strategies:

Optimize for Etsy Search (SEO)

Etsy has a search engine that allows buyers to find the product, so optimizing your listings is required. Use keywords in your product title, tags, and descriptions. Think about what your target buyers might be looking for when trying to find your product. For instance, if you are selling printable digital wedding invitations, use the following keywords: “printable wedding invitation,” “custom wedding invite,” and “modern wedding design.”

Social Media

Excellent tools for driving traffic to your Etsy shop would include Instagram, Pinterest, Facebook, and TikTok. Keep posting about your products and behind-the-scenes of the business to engage with your audience. Of course, for commercial purposes, Pinterest is highly effective because most of these types of visual items sell well, such as printables, art, and templates.

Use Etsy Ads

Etsy also offers the paid ad option so that you will be advertising directly to that platform in the Etsy program. Then, you may see ads throughout search results when people look to find what you have available within your shop, which increases awareness and traffic of your shop, and set budgets that fit, experimenting with how well various types of ads sell.

Email List

Email marketing can be a very effective way of building a customer base. Offer something free, such as a printable or template, which would require the customers’ email addresses to download. From there, using the email list, you could send regular newsletters with product updates, discounts, and new products to keep your customers interested in buying from you again.

Influencer Collaboration

The other aspect is looking for influencers or bloggers who may have a much more relevant audience than yours; you can also give them your free products to review or share on their social media channels or blog. First, you’re going to look for an influencer or blogger in the niche with engaged audiences that can actually buy your products.

Scaling Your Etsy Business for Success

Once you’ve built a steady stream of income from your digital products, it’s time to scale your Etsy business to meet your $1000+ per month goal. Here are some strategies for scaling:

Expand Your Product Line

The more varieties of the products you sell, the more the opportunities you have to make sales. Think about having several new designs for your products or a variety of the same product at a discounted price when packaged together. The more products you have, the chances of the customer making a purchase are high.

Ask for Reviews

Positive reviews build trust with potential customers. After a sale, request customers to leave a review if they are satisfied with their purchase. A good review will, therefore improve the visibility of your shop and attract new buyers.

Analyze and Adjust Your Strategy

Analyze the performance of your shop on Etsy. Track which items are selling well, which source is bringing the most traffic to your shop, and which keywords are generating the most sales. Use all that information to change your marketing strategy and list optimisation as well as improve the offerings of your products.
